How Many Resident Evil Movies Are There? The Complete List

Fans often wonder how many Resident Evil movies exist, as the franchise spans films, games, and series. This guide clarifies the exact count and highlights key entries for both new and longtime viewers.

Each chapter is broken down to match how audiences explore the saga, from mainline theatrical releases to spinoffs and streaming specials.

Title Year Type Key Note
Resident Evil 2002 Theatrical Introduces Alice and the T-virus outbreak
Resident Evil: Apocalypse 2004 Theatrical Expands Raccoon City collapse
Resident Evil: Extinction 2007 Theatrical Focuses on global contamination
Resident Evil: Afterlife 2010 Theatrical Alice teams up with Claire Redfield
Resident Evil: Retribution 2012 Theatrical Brings back Jill Valentine and Red Queen
Resident Evil: The Final Chapter 2016 Theatrical Concludes the Alice-centric storyline
Welcome to Raccoon City 2021 Theatrical Reboot focusing on the origins
Resident Evil: Death Island 2023 Animated Original story set between games

The Main Theatrical Series

Core Narrative Films from 2002 to 2016

The main theatrical series comprises six numbered movies that follow Alice’s journey from security operative to global savior. These films prioritize action, bioweapon horror, and large-scale set pieces.

Each main entry escalates the threat level, from the initial T-virus leak to the final battle for humanity’s survival. Understanding this core arc helps clarify the central storyline of the franchise.

Reboot and Alternate Timeline

Welcome to Raccoon City and Future Projects

The 2021 reboot, Welcome to Raccoon City, resets the timeline by closely adapting the early games. This approach aims to deliver grounded horror with smaller set pieces and faithful character beats.

Producers have signaled plans for further alternate continuity stories, which could reshape how new audiences encounter the world and its creatures.

FAQ

Reader questions

How many live-action Resident Evil movies are there?

There are six live-action Resident Evil movies: the original 2002 film through Resident Evil: The Final Chapter in 2016. Welcome to Raccoon City in 2021 serves as a reboot rather than a continuation of that sequence.

Does Resident Evil: Death Island count as one of the main movies? No, Resident Evil: Death Island is an animated film and is not part of the main live-action saga. It exists as a separate branch within the larger franchise. Are all the Resident Evil movies connected in one continuous timeline?

Not exactly; the live-action series follows a largely linear arc, but the 2021 reboot starts an alternate timeline. Animated entries may further branch into non-canon or experimental continuity.

Which movie should I watch first if I am new to the franchise?

Begin with Resident Evil (2002) to grasp the core premise, or choose Welcome to Raccoon City (2021) if you prefer a game-accurate reboot with a contained narrative.
